Four and a half stars across nearly 7,000 reviews is not an accident. Morgan Street Food Hall earned that rating one order at a time, from the first customer through the door at 8 a.m. to the last table lingering on a Friday night. Situated at 411 W Morgan St in downtown Raleigh, the hall packs more culinary range under a single roof than most neighborhoods manage across a dozen blocks.

The vendor lineup runs well past what any map or listing captures. Guests consistently report discovering stalls they never expected: Greek platters, Southern comfort food, fried seafood baskets, wood-fired pizza, street tacos, loaded burgers, and dessert options that make the decision genuinely hard. Every plate is made to order, so a family of five with five completely different cravings can sit down together and all leave satisfied.

This is the kind of place locals bring out-of-town visitors specifically because it delivers, every time. The open, communal layout makes it easy to graze, share, and go back for seconds from a completely different vendor. If you have not been since your last visit, there is a good chance something new has opened inside.

What We Offer

Morgan Street Food Hall operates seven days a week, opening at 8:00 AM daily and running until 10:00 PM Sunday through Thursday, with extended hours until midnight on Fridays and Saturdays. That schedule means breakfast, lunch, dinner, and late-night options are all on the table, sometimes literally from the same vendor.

The vendor mix covers serious ground: Greek and Mediterranean, classic Southern, fried seafood, Tex-Mex and street tacos, New York-style pizza, smash burgers, specialty coffee, and rotating concepts that keep regulars coming back to see what is new. Made-to-order preparation is the standard across the hall, not the exception. Groups with mixed tastes, dietary restrictions, or picky eaters find this format solves the "where do we eat" debate instantly.

Parking and proximity to downtown Raleigh's entertainment corridor make Morgan Street a practical anchor for a night out, a working lunch, or a solo meal at the counter. Check the website at morganfoodhall.com for the current vendor roster, since the lineup grows.

Frequently Asked Questions

What are Morgan Street Food Hall's hours?

The hall is open Monday through Thursday from 8:00 AM to 10:00 PM, Friday and Saturday from 8:00 AM to midnight, and Sunday from 8:00 AM to 10:00 PM. It is open every day of the week.

How many vendors are inside the food hall?

The vendor count regularly exceeds what is listed on Google Maps or the website. Visitors frequently discover stalls on arrival that are not reflected in any online listing, so the best approach is to walk the hall when you arrive.

What kinds of food can I find there?

The range is broad. Expect Greek and Mediterranean, Southern comfort food, fried seafood, pizza, street tacos, burgers, specialty coffee, and dessert options. The mix changes as new vendors open, so the current lineup at morganfoodhall.com is the most accurate reference.

Is Morgan Street Food Hall good for groups or families?

It is one of the best options in Raleigh for exactly that situation. Each person orders from whichever vendor they prefer, everything is made to order, and the communal seating brings everyone back together. Families with five different cravings have called it their best Raleigh dining experience.

Is the food made to order or pre-prepared?

Made to order across the hall. You place your order directly with each vendor and wait for it fresh. There are no pre-plated portions sitting under heat lamps.

Where is Morgan Street Food Hall located?

The address is 411 W Morgan St, Raleigh, NC 27603, in the downtown corridor. It is accessible from most of the city's entertainment and business districts and has become a go-to stop for both visitors and locals.

Can I visit just for breakfast or coffee?

Yes. The hall opens at 8:00 AM seven days a week, and several vendors serve morning options including coffee and breakfast fare. It is not limited to lunch and dinner.
